What is a Mobile Locksmith for Cars?
A mobile locksmith for cars and trucks is a specialist who specializes in automotive locksmith services. Unlike standard locksmith professionals who have a repaired location, mobile locksmith professionals travel to the client's location. This makes them a perfect choice for emergency situation situations where time is of the essence. Mobile locksmiths are geared up with a range of tools and knowledge to handle a vast array of key-related concerns, from basic key extractions to complicated key programming for modern-day cars.
Provider Provided by Mobile Locksmiths
Key Extraction and Replacement
Key Extraction: Sometimes keys break off in the ignition or door, making it impossible to begin the car or lock it. Mobile locksmiths can extract broken keys without triggering damage to the lock.Key Replacement: If a key is lost or stolen, a mobile locksmith can develop a replicate key on-site, typically utilizing a keyless entry system.
Key Programming
Transponder Keys: Many contemporary vehicles utilize transponder keys, which have a chip that communicates with the car's computer. Mobile locksmiths can program these keys to guarantee they work properly.Remote Key Fobs: In addition to physical keys, remote key fobs are typically used to lock and unlock automobiles. A mobile locksmith can program these fobs to function with your vehicle.
Lockout Assistance
Door Locks: If you've locked yourself out of your car, a mobile locksmith can get entry and lock the car again safely.Trunk and Glove Box Locks: These can likewise be accessed if you've lost the key or it's malfunctioning.
Ignition and Trunk Lock Repair
Ignition Locks: If your ignition lock is harmed or not working effectively, a mobile locksmith can repair or replace it.Trunk Locks: Similar to door locks, trunk locks can be repaired or replaced if necessary.

The length of time does it consider a mobile locksmith to arrive?
The action time can differ depending on the business and your location, however many mobile locksmiths intend to show up within 30 minutes to an hour.
Do mobile locksmiths deal with all kinds of cars?
Yes, most mobile locksmiths are geared up to manage a variety of cars, including automobiles, trucks, SUVs, and bikes. They are likewise trained to work with various makes and designs.
Is it legal to call a mobile locksmith?
Yes, it is legal to call a mobile locksmith. However, it's crucial to confirm their qualifications and ensure they are licensed and guaranteed.
Can mobile locksmiths make keys for contemporary vehicles with chips?
Yes, lots of mobile locksmiths can program transponder keys and remote key fobs for modern-day vehicles. They utilize customized equipment to guarantee the keys work properly.
Will my car insurance coverage cover the expense of a mobile locksmith?
Some car insurance plan might cover the cost of a mobile locksmith, particularly if the lockout is an outcome of a covered occurrence. Check your policy or call your insurance coverage company for additional information.
What should I expect during a service call?
The locksmith will evaluate the issue, offer a quote, and after that proceed with the service. They will use their tools to either extract, replace, or program keys, and ensure everything is working correctly before leaving.
Do mobile locksmiths supply warranties?
Some mobile locksmith professionals offer warranties on their services. It's a good concept to inquire about any assurances or service warranties before continuing with the service.
